How Short Sleep Flips Hunger—and Your Shopping List
Picture this: you breeze through breakfast on autopilot after a choppy night, but by 3 p.m. your brain won’t stop whispering about pastries. That’s not “lack of discipline”; it’s ghrelin and leptin whispering louder. Ghrelin (the go-eat signal) ticks up, while leptin (the satiety signal) dips when you’re under-slept.
A 2004 study in Annals of Internal Medicine found that two nights at 4 hours cut leptin about 18% and raised ghrelin about 28%, with a 24% jump in appetite and a pull toward high-carb foods (Spiegel et al., 2004). Real life echoes the lab: in controlled settings, people often eat 300–500 extra calories after short sleep.
The muscle trade-off no one tells you about
When you keep calories low but sleep less, your body may lose more lean mass. A 2010 trial reported that during calorie restriction, sleep curtailment shifted weight loss away from fat and toward muscle loss (Nedeltcheva et al., 2010). That’s the last thing you want for metabolic health.
Cortisol, Insulin, and Where Your Body Stores Fat
Here’s the thing: sleep debt can act like a stressor. Cortisol may nudge your liver to release glucose, your pancreas to release more insulin, and your body to prefer storing fuel—especially around the midsection. That said, cortisol data aren’t one-size-fits-all.
A 2024 systematic review in Endocrine Journal found mixed cortisol responses to acute sleep loss—partly due to differences in study design and timing of measurements (Chen et al., 2024). Still, circadian research is clearer on downstream effects: disrupting your body clock can impair glucose tolerance and insulin sensitivity. In a controlled lab protocol, circadian misalignment reduced insulin sensitivity independent of sleep duration (Scheer et al., PNAS 2009).
Why this shows up as “belly fat”
Chronic stress signals and higher insulin often favor visceral fat—the internal kind around organs. While not every short-sleep week adds inches, population studies consistently link shorter sleep with higher odds of weight gain over time. The pattern suggests that when sleep, stress, and meal timing collide, the midsection often pays.
When You Eat Is Almost as Loud as What You Eat
Most people have been there—late dinner, late dessert, late crash. Your metabolism has a rhythm, and eating deep into your biological night can push blood sugar higher than the exact same meal earlier in the evening. It’s like asking your night-shift crew to do day-shift work.
In tightly controlled studies, insufficient sleep reliably increases energy intake, often through more snacking and later eating windows (Markwald et al., PNAS 2013). Layer circadian misalignment on top of that, and your body’s “handle carbs well” window narrows even more. The takeaway: earlier plates, steadier rhythms.
The 2–3 hour dinner buffer
Leaving a few hours between your last meal and bedtime may help your overnight glucose stay steadier. It also gives you room for a wind-down routine instead of a snack spiral driven by fatigue.
Sleep Quality Changes How You Move Tomorrow
You know that heavy-limbed feeling after a short night—every task costs more. Sleep restriction can nudge you to move less, sit more, and pick “easy energy” foods. Even if your workout still happens, the rest of your day often slows, which matters for total energy balance.
In a metabolic ward study, people gained weight during sleep restriction because increased calorie intake outpaced any bump in energy expenditure (Markwald et al., PNAS 2013). Translation: you can’t reliably “out-burn” tired eating. Protect the sleep, and the rest starts cooperating.

What You Can Do Today
- Protect a 7–9 hour sleep window most nights. Research suggests this range supports appetite regulation and may help preserve lean mass while dieting. Consistency beats perfection.
- Get 5–15 minutes of outdoor light within an hour of waking. Morning light anchors your circadian clock, which may improve nighttime melatonin and next-day hunger signals.
- Set a caffeine cutoff 8–10 hours before bed. Caffeine can linger; trimming late-day intake may help you fall asleep faster and stay asleep.
- Eat dinner 2–3 hours before bedtime when possible. Earlier meals may support steadier overnight glucose and make late-night snacking less tempting.
- Use a wind-down routine to lower stress. Ten minutes of breathing, a warm shower, or light stretching may bring cortisol down and make sleep onset easier. If sleep issues persist, it’s worth discussing them with a clinician.
